Price for Compression-Ignition Internal Combustion Piston Engines (Diesel or Semi-Diesel Engines) for Marine Propulsion in Bulgaria (CIF) - 2022
The average import price for compression-ignition internal combustion piston engines (diesel or semi-diesel engines) for marine propulsion stood at $92,078 per unit in 2022, with an increase of 180%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price saw a strong increase. As a result, import price reached the peak level and is lik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($183,004 per unit), while the price for Turkey ($3,332 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by China (+46.9%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Price for Compression-Ignition Internal Combustion Piston Engines (Diesel or Semi-Diesel Engines) for Marine Propulsion in Bulgaria (FOB) - 2022
The average export price for compression-ignition internal combustion piston engines (diesel or semi-diesel engines) for marine propulsion stood at $18,358 per unit in 2022, with a decrease of -43% against the previous year. In general, the export price, however, posted a measured exp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2014 an increase of 85%. Over the period under review, the average export prices attained the peak figure at $55,013 per unit in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, the export prices failed to regain momentum.
Prices varied noticeably by country of destination: am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Nigeria ($46,503 per unit), while the average price for exports to Turkey ($3,439 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Georgia (+503.3%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.
Imports of Compression-Ignition Internal Combustion Piston Engines (Diesel or Semi-Diesel Engines) for Marine Propulsion in Bulgaria
In 2022, overseas purchases of compression-ignition internal combustion piston engines (diesel or semi-diesel engines) for marine propulsion decreased by -14% to 43 units for the first time since 2018, thus ending a three-year rising trend. Over the period under review, imports, however, enjoyed significant growth.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when imports increased by 100%. As a result, imports reached the peak of 50 units, and then shrank in the following year.
In value terms, imports of compression-ignition internal combustion piston engines (diesel or semi-diesel engines) for marine propulsion skyrocketed to $4M in 2022. In general, imports, however, continue to indicate a significant increase.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 155%. Over the period under review, imports of hit record highs in 2022 and are likely to see gradual growth in the near future.
Import of Compression-Ignition Internal Combustion Piston Engines (Diesel or Semi-Diesel Engines) for Marine Propulsion in Bulgaria (Thousand US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
Germany | 33.2 | 32.1 | 10.6 | 3,296 | 363.0% |
United States | 591 | 477 | 153 | 183 | -32.3% |
Sweden | N/A | 8.5 | 299 | 169 | 345.9% |
Belgium | 137 | 45.8 | N/A | 160 | 5.3% |
Romania | N/A | N/A | N/A | 86.1 | 0% |
China | N/A | 0.3 | 11.8 | 62.3 | 1341.1% |
Turkey | 2.7 | 0.5 | 34.0 | 3.3 | 6.9% |
Russia | N/A | N/A | 975 | N/A | 0% |
Greece | N/A | 64.7 | 20.5 | N/A | -68.3% |
Italy | N/A | N/A | 141 | N/A | 0% |
Others | 0.4 | 17.4 | 0.9 | N/A | 50.0% |
Total | 764 | 646 | 1,647 | 3,959 | 73.0% |

Exports of Compression-Ignition Internal Combustion Piston Engines (Diesel or Semi-Diesel Engines) for Marine Propulsion in Bulgaria
In 2022, shipments abroad of compression-ignition internal combustion piston engines (diesel or semi-diesel engines) for marine propulsion decreased by -76% to 6 units, falling for the second consecutive year after two years of growth. Over the period under review, exports showed a significant curtailment.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when exports increased by 44%.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 26 units.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of the exports of fail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, exports of compression-ignition internal combustion piston engines (diesel or semi-diesel engines) for marine propulsion dropped markedly to $110K in 2022. Overall, exports saw a precipitous curtailment. The smallest decline of -5.4% was in 2020. Over the period under review, the exports of reached the peak figure at $990K in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, the exports st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Export of Compression-Ignition Internal Combustion Piston Engines (Diesel or Semi-Diesel Engines) for Marine Propulsion in Bulgaria (Thousand USD) |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
COUNTRY | 2019 |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| CAGR, 2019-2022 |
Nigeria | N/A | N/A | N/A | 93.0 | 0% |
Turkey | 9.0 | N/A | 42.5 | 10.3 | 4.6% |
Maldives | N/A | N/A | N/A | 6.8 | 0% |
Greece | 981 | 931 | 472 | N/A | -30.6% |
Egypt | N/A | 1.0 | N/A | N/A | 0% |
Others | N/A | 5.1 | 291 | N/A | 5605.9% |
Total | 990 | 937 | 805 | 110 | -51.9% |
